Study Stopped
1. Technical reasons with the online platform for students. 2. Limited number of students using the modules of self-help for suicide: recruitment was not started and the study was withdrawn.

Brief Summary
The main goal of this study is to evaluate the effectiveness of an unguided web-based intervention for (college/university) students with suicidal ideation. This study will test the effectiveness by studying the effect on suicidal ideation and related outcomes (hopelessness and worrying) through a pre-post study design.

Primary Outcomes (2)
Suicidal ideation: Beck Scale for Suicide Ideation
A 21-item self-report questionnaire to measure (the severity of) suicidal ideation in adolescents and adults. Each item is rated on a scale from 0 to 2, resulting in a total score ranging from 0 to 38, with higher scores indicating more (severe) suicidal ideation.

Interventions
An online unguided intervention based on Cognitive Behavioural Therapy and elements of Dialectical Behaviour Therapy, Problem Solving Therapy, and Mindfulness Based Cognitive Therapy. The intervention consists of 6 modules with each a theoretical part, a weekly assignment and (optional and mandatory) exercises. Participants are advised to complete one module weekly. The original intervention was adapted to students (language, addition of podcasts, examples that were more suited to their lives).
